Pros

If you are hardworking, intelligent individual who values your own expertise and the expertise of others this is a perfect fit for you. The San Diego team is comprised of overachievers, willing to go the extra mile, or ten, to deliver the best possible deliverables regardless of time or resource constraints or government obstacles. Each individual works just as well autonomously as they do in a group setting and enjoy both equally. Weekly meetings consist of brainstorming sessions using fishbowl discussion techniques. Ideas are presented and built upon constantly, molding them until the perfect blend of each persons expertise is embedded within them. The best part about these meetings is the Project Manager's ability to keep things high energy and fun without letting anything valuable fall through the cracks. Team building is a huge part of her philosophy and the materials that are rolled out for the ever-changing project showcase exactly what collaboration can do. Venesco brings a new light and perspective to the military health care system. Best practices, data analytics, marketing psychology and more are all part of what makes their products stand out and makes this team qualified for the job.

Cons

The company culture is not be ideal for those who need ample direction and micromanagement. Those who do not work well remotely and have poor time management and/or prioritizing will have trouble.

Pros

Venesco is the ideal company for someone who likes a fast-paced environment where the "day-to-day" tasks are rarely the same. I have never been more challenged, and therefore fulfilled, in my career thus far. Leadership is very supportive but also equally gives you the freedom to own your work. This is jolted my abilities as an employee and I feel like I have gained years worth of experience in only been eight months. Also, Venesco is fantastic at finding and hiring talented smart-creatives. I am on a team where the experience widely varies but the personality types all gel together. I would love to work with these people for the rest of my career!

Cons

Being that this position is predominately remote, there are some times where communication takes longer than the "traditional office". This is the nature of the beast when working remotely and I absolutely prefer the ability to make my own schedule over being able to go to someone's desk to ask them a question.

Pros

I love working for Venesco. Senior leadership is focused on growth & employee engagement. My local management is a true champion for our program and for every employee on the team. She is always seeking out opportunities to develop our skills and support us in any way possible. With her leadership, we have been able to produce, innovative, and much needed products to support health promotion efforts on the local command that we work with. Our team has been given the opportunity to bring the military's health promotion efforts to the 21st century to match leaders in the healthcare industry and we are producing fantastic work! Its truly exciting to be working for Venesco on this project and to have the opportunity to support the military in this way. I have worked in several different professional fields and work teams and I enjoy this team the most, I attribute this to management's ability to hire professionals with diverse backgrounds, dynamic personalities and the ability perform at a high level despite any challenges that may come our way.

Cons

Government inefficiency can slow projects at times. Unfortunately, many government workers have limited or no experience working in the civilian sector and lack perspective when presenting new ideas or ways to challenging the status quo to make products or systems for efficient & effective. Technology within the government systems can also limit innovation ability.
